At the Summer 2008 Outdoor Retailer Show Bilt will debut their 2009 collection of BPA-Free stainless steel water bottles – including the Mizu. This sleek, ergonomically shaped single wall stainless steel water bottle has a capacity of 26 fl oz and retails for $16.00 for stainless steel models and $18.00 for colored stainless steel models. The flip top, spill-resistant lid can be opened with one hand – making it ideal for active sports while providing peace of mind when in the vicinity of a keyboard. The easy to clean, wide-mouth threaded V2 collar of tested #5 food grade polypropylene allows for a smooth lid attachment, yet still fits bottle adaptors of most backcountry water filters.

All Bilt Stainless Steel water bottles are made with a premium food-grade type 304 stainless steel containing 18% chromium and 8% nickel. This material is chosen for its consistent quality and performance characteristics of not leaching chemicals, staining, corroding or rusting. The inside of Bilt bottles are finished using an electrolyte charge and dolomitic sand blasting; unlike aluminum bottles that need an inner coating lacquer containing BPA. Currently the stainless steel, plus the US FDA food grade #5 polypropylene used in the drinking collar and lid, are tested by SGS, an independent agency, to US FDA, California Proposition 65 and European Norm standards for food containers.
